Upon release, Rebirth was panned by critics. Rolling Stone gave it 2/5 stars, and it won a "Worst Album" award from The Village Voice . However, the album was a commercial success, debuting at No. 2 on the Billboard 200.

Artists like Juice WRLD, Lil Uzi Vert, Trippie Redd, and Post Malone have all cited Lil Wayne as a primary influence, specifically pointing to his willingness to cross genre lines. The raw emotion, the rockstar aesthetic, and the fusion of trap drums with distorted guitars that dominate today's charts all trace their roots directly back to Rebirth .
